PartnerPeople Reviews FAQs

Is PartnerPeople a good company to work for?

PartnerPeople has an overall rating of 4.4 Average Rating out of 5, based on over 3 PartnerPeople Review Ratings left anonymously by PartnerPeople employees, which is 13% higher than the average rating for all companies on CareerBliss. 100% of employees would recommend working at PartnerPeople.

Does PartnerPeople pay their employees well?

PartnerPeople employees earn $36,500 annually on average, or $18 per hour, which is 45% lower than the national salary average of $66,000 per year. 3 PartnerPeople employees have shared their salaries on CareerBliss. Find PartnerPeople Salaries by Job Title.

How satisfied are employees working at PartnerPeople?

100% of employees would recommend working at PartnerPeople with the overall rating of 4.4 out of 5. Employees also rated PartnerPeople 4.3 out of 5 for Company Culture, 3.7 for Rewards You Receive, 4.3 for Growth Opportunities and 4.3 for support you get.
